Assistant Manager of Nursing and Tech Assistant (TA) Operations Position Summary

The Assistant Manager of the RN and TA Department plays a vital leadership role in supporting the daily clinical operations at SMIL. This position fosters a collaborative, patient-centered culture by promoting open communication, flexibility, and accountability. The ideal candidate is an approachable, solution-focused leader who champions continuous improvement, promotes a positive workplace culture, supports staff development, ensures exceptional patient care, and maintains a strong commitment to safety.

Assistant Manager of Nursing and Tech Assistant (TA) Operations Essential Duties and Responsibilities

Management of Direct Reports

Assist the Nursing and TA Department Manager and Site Manager in supporting the daily supervision of Tech Assistants and Registered Nurses.
Participate in all aspects of the employee lifecycle, including recruitment, interviewing, hiring, onboarding, mentoring, and performance evaluations.
Provide real-time coaching and conduct formal feedback sessions to support professional growth. Actively address staff concerns, resolve conflicts, and foster open feedback in a respectful and timely manner.

Requirements:

Education and Experience

Bachelor’s degree (B.S) preferred, or associate’s degree
Prior experience in a medical office; Radiology preferred
1-2 years of clinical leadership or supervisory experience preferred
Basic computer skills required
Excellent IV placement and chest port access required
Recent experience with cardiac monitoring and conscious sedation preferred

Certificates, Licenses, Registrations

Current AZ State of Board Nursing Registered Nurse License
BLS certification
ACLS certification

Physical Requirements

While performing the duties of this job, the employee is occasionally required to sit and regularly required to stand and walk for long periods of time. Use hands to finger, handle, or feel; reach, push, pull with hands and arms, stoop, kneel, talk and hear. The employee must frequently lift and/or move up to 25lbs and occasionally lift and/or move up to 50lbs. Specific vision abilities required by this job include close vision, color vision, and ability to adjust focus.
